What they do
A Technical Trainer is responsible for designing and leading technical training programs for staff at an organization or company. Works with the employees to determine their technical requirements and therefore their training needs and objectives; provides presentations, workshops or technology-supported training.

Shutterfly is looking for a Technical Trainer to join their team! The Technical Trainer plays a critical role in developing the technical capabilities of manufacturing operators and technicians and supporting operational excellence within a high-volume print manufacturing environment. This position is responsible for delivering, facilitating, tracking, and continuously improving technical training programs focused on printing equipment, automation systems, maintenance practices, troubleshooting, and operational reliability.
